About Adia Taylor, DO
Dr. Adia Taylor is a board certified family medicine physician who provides comprehensive care for individuals and families across all stages of life. She earned her medical degree from Kansas City University of Medicine and completed her residency training at both Peconic Bay Medical Center and United Memorial Medical Center. Dr. Taylor sees the care journey as a team effort. She partners with her patients to create personalized care plans that reflect their goals, values, and lifestyles. Her approachable, collaborative style helps patients feel supported and empowered to take charge of their health.
Philosophy of care
With a strong belief in the power of prevention, Dr. Taylor helps patients boost their health through holistic living changesfocusing on nutrition, movement, mental wellbeing, and sustainable habits.
